    'image_editor.Form1.ComplementImages(System.Drawing.Image)': not all code paths return a value' Can someone tell me whats the error in this code................

      like this :

      public bool DoIt(int input)
      {
      if (input == 0)
      {
      return true
      }

      // when input != 0 NO return value
      }

      All possible paths should have a return value
